[cobirds] RMBO CBR Banding Thursday

Hi COBirders,

We had a turnover today. Many birds early, 35 more about 9am, 20 later as sparrows moved into the shade. Total new banded birds 75. Several FOS's.

As Brandon P. posted, most of the special warblers from yesterday were still around. The Worm-eating Warbler was recaptured again, in the same net, in the same "wet" area. Still not putting on fat, and has lost a little weight in 3 days. Also we had no Yellow-rumped Warblers yesterday, but they arrived - we banded 24 today.
